NICHOLAS KIRKWOOD WINS BFC
Shoe-designer Nicholas Kirkwood has been awarded with this year’s British Fashion Council/British Vogue Designer Fashion Fund of £ 200,000. The prize will help him to achieve his business goals for the next 18 months with the mentoring of the country’s leading industry figureheads. Nicholas is the first accessory designer to win the award. Other nominees were fashion designers Peter Pilotto, Mary Katrantzou and Roskanda Ilinic. Nicholas Kirkwood is known for his extravagant unconventional shoe-design and numerous collaborations with designers like Erdem, Peter Pilotto and Rodarte. Nicholas studied at Central Saint Martins in London and Cordwainers before launching his label in 2005 – his designs have garnered a wide fan base with stars like Beyoncé Knowles and Rihanna to Miranda Kerr and Sarah Jessica Parker. His work his sold internationally.
